What is Amsterdam Schiphol Airport?

Amsterdam Schiphol Airport is a travel utility app providing real-time flight status and airport queue information for Schiphol Airport users on iOS.

Users hire this app for immediate, airport-specific status checks that avoid the data bloat of global flight trackers, allowing for faster decision-making during airport transit.

What Are The Key Features?

Real-time Flight BoardStandard

Live status updates for arrivals and departures in a traditional board format.

Advanced Flight TimingsDifferentiator

Access to scheduled, estimated, and actual flight times.

Security and Customs Queue TimesDifferentiator

Live reporting of airport security wait times.

How much does it cost?

Freemium
  • Free tier with ad-supported flight tracking
  • Pro subscription for ad-free experience and advanced flight data

Freemium model gates advanced data points and ad-removal behind a subscription to monetize frequent travelers and airport staff.

Who is John Mollaghan?

The publisher operates a high-volume, long-tail strategy by deploying a massive library of single-purpose airport utility apps. By standardizing the UI across dozens of global transit hubs, they capture search traffic for specific airport flight boards, effectively acting as a distributed directory for real-time travel logistics. The primary strategic tension lies in the sustainability of this model against centralized, multi-modal travel aggregators that offer broader feature sets within a single interface.
